Cheap Trick celebrated the 35-year anniversary of At Budokan with two concerts. The original shows took place in Tokyo, Japan on April 28 at 30 in 1978, while the memorial concerts went down on the same dates this year in New York City and Los Angeles.
The April 28 gig took place at a John Varvatos boutique in NYC, where the famed CBGB's once stood. The April 30 gig took place at El Rey Theatre in L.A.
Rolling Stone mag reports that the NYC gig was "packed so tightly in the shop that many spilled out onto the sidewalk":
"The buzzing din of 12,000 screaming Japanese girls, hardly background noise on At Budokan, was replaced by the drunken small-talk of a few hundred fortysomethings," reported the mag.
Cheap Trick live streamed both gigs at their website, and the video is currently available still.
